John Barrett (Hebrew scholar)

John Barrett (1753 – 15 November 1821) of Trinity College Dublin, Ireland, was a noted Hebrew scholar.

Barrett was born the son of a Church of Ireland priest in County Laois.

He was known as a Trinity College Dublin don for most of his career and was recognized as an eccentric.

He saved his income and left £80,000 "to feed the hungry and clothe the naked" upon his death.
